1 Cuneate spiking neural network learning to classify naturalistic texture stimuli under varying sensing conditions
یادگیری شبکه عصبی اسپایک کانیت برای طبقه بندی محرکهای بافت طبیعی در شرایط مختلف سنجش-2020
We implemented a functional neuronal network that was able to learn and discriminate haptic features from biomimetic tactile sensor inputs using a two-layer spiking neuron model and homeostatic synaptic learning mechanism. The first order neuron model was used to emulate biological tactile afferents and the second order neuron model was used to emulate biological cuneate neurons. We have evaluated 10 naturalistic textures using a passive touch protocol, under varying sensing conditions. Tactile sensor data acquired with five textures under five sensing conditions were used for a synaptic learning process, to tune the synaptic weights between tactile afferents and cuneate neurons. Using post-learning synaptic weights, we evaluated the individual and population cuneate neuron responses by decoding across 10 stimuli, under varying sensing conditions. This resulted in a high decoding performance. We further validated the decoding performance across stimuli, irrespective of sensing velocities using a set of 25 cuneate neuron responses. This resulted in a median decoding performance of 96% across the set of cuneate neurons. Being able to learn and perform generalized discrimination across tactile stimuli, makes this functional spiking tactile system effective and suitable for further robotic applications.

2 Sites of Circadian Clock Neuron Plasticity Mediate Sensory Integration and Entrainment
سایت های زمانی نورون شبانه روزی انعطاف پذیر یکپارچه سازی و دغام حسی-2020
Networks of circadian timekeeping in the brain display marked daily changes in neuronal morphology. In Drosophila melanogaster, the striking daily structural remodeling of the dorsal medial termini of the small ventral lateral neurons has long been hypothesized to mediate endogenous circadian timekeeping. To test this model, we have specifically abrogated these sites of daily neuronal remodeling through the reprogramming of neural development and assessed the effects on circadian timekeeping and clock outputs. Remarkably, the loss of these sites has no measurable effects on endogenous circadian timekeeping or on any of the major output functions of the small ventral lateral neurons. Rather, their loss reduces sites of glutamatergic sensory neurotransmission that normally encodes naturalistic time cues from the environment. These results support an alternative model: structural plasticity in critical clock neurons is the basis for proper integration of light and temperature and gates sensory inputs into circadian clock neuron networks.

3 Using trajectory-level SHRP2 naturalistic driving data for investigating driver lane-keeping ability in fog: An association rules mining approach
استفاده از داده های رانندگی در سطح طبیعی SHRP2 مسیر رانندگی برای بررسی توانایی نگه داشتن خط راننده در مه: یک رویکرد کاوش قوانین انجمنی-2019
The presence of fog has a significant adverse impact on driving. Reduced visibility due to fog obscures the driving environment and greatly affects driver behavior and performance. Lane-keeping ability is a lateral driver behavior that can be very crucial in run-off-road crashes under reduced visibility conditions. A number of data mining techniques have been adopted in previous studies to examine driver behavior including lane-keeping ability. This study adopted an association rules mining method, a promising data mining technique, to investigate driver lane-keeping ability in foggy weather conditions using big trajectory-level SHRP2 Naturalistic Driving Study (NDS) datasets. A total of 124 trips in fog with their corresponding 248 trips in clear weather (i.e., 2 clear trips: 1 foggy weather trip) were considered for the study. The results indicated that affected visibility was associated with poor lane-keeping performance in several rules. Furthermore, additional factors including male drivers, a higher number of lanes, the presence of horizontal curves, etc. were found to be significant factors for having a higher proportion of poor lane-keeping performance. Moreover, drivers with more miles driven last year were found to have better lane-keeping performance. The findings of this study could help transportation practitioners to select effective countermeasures for mitigating run-off-road crashes under limited visibility conditions.

4 Theorizing animal–computer interaction as machinations
تئوری تعامل حیوان و کامپیوتر به عنوان مکانیسم-2017
The increased involvement of animals in digital technology and user-computer research opens up for new possibilities and forms of interaction. It also suggests that the emerging field of Animal–Computer Interaction (ACI) needs to reconsider what should be counted as interaction. The most common already established forms of interaction are direct and dyadic, and limited to domesticated animals such as working dogs and pets. Drawing on an ethnography of the use of mobile proximity sensor cameras in ordinary wild boar hunting we emphasize a more complex, diffuse, and not directly observable form of interaction, which involves wild animals in a technological and naturalistic setting. Investigating human and boar activities related to the use of these cameras in the light of Actor-Network Theory (ANT) and Goffmans notion of strategic interaction reveals a gamelike interaction that is prolonged, networked and heterogeneous, in which members of each species is opposed the other in a mutual assessment acted out through a set of strategies and counter-strategies. We stress the role of theory for the field of ACI and how conceptualizations of interaction can be used to excite the imagination and be generative for design. Seeing interaction as strategies and acknowledging the existence of complex interdependencies could potentially inspire the design of more indirect and non-dyadic interactions where a priori simplifications of design challenges as either human or animal can be avoided.& 2016 Elsevier Ltd. 5 تجزیه و تحلیل خوشه¬ای در مورد آغاز زودهنگام اختلال اضطراب رایج
سال انتشار: 2016 - تعداد صفحات فایل pdf انگلیسی: 8 - تعداد صفحات فایل doc فارسی: 24
آغاز زودهنگام ،یکی از ویژگی های مهم اختلال اضطراب، در ارتباط با مراتب شدید آن است. با این حال، با تغییر معنی شروع زودهنگام، یافته های اخیر از هم فاصله گرفته و بی اساس شده اند. ما با استفاده از داده های جمع آوری شده در جمعیت کلی و با استفاده از آنالیز خوشه ای، شروع زودهنگام را به صورت عینی در فوبیای اجتماعی، اختلال هراس ، ترس از مکان های شلوغ (انزواطلبی)، و اختلال هراس کلی تعریف کردیم. سن-های قطع حاصل برای شروع زودهنگام به این صورت است ≤ 22 (فوبیای اجتماعی)، ≤ 31 (اختلال هراس)، ≤ 21 (ترس از مکان های شلوغ)، و ≤ 27 (اختلال اضطراب کلی). مقایسه ی همبستگی (همبودی ) روانپزشکی و سلامت عمومی بین افراد مورد آزمایش از کل جمعیت در شروع زودهنگام و دیرهنگام و یک بستر سرپایی، نشان داد که در بین بیماران سرپایی همبودی اضطراب در شروع زودهنگام ترس از مکان شلوغ رایج تر بوده، اما اضطراب و همبودی خلق و خو در شروع دیرهنگام فوبیای اجتماعی رایج تر بوده اند. محدودیت اصلی در ارزیابی بالقوه شروع بود. نتایج ما مطالعات آینده را به همبستگی شروع زودهنگام اختلالات روانی تشویق می کند.

6 The Potential Utility of Eye Movements in the Detection and Characterization of Everyday Functional Difficulties in Mild Cognitive Impairment
ابزار بالقوه از حرکات چشم در شناسایی و تعیین خصوصیات مشکلات کاربردی روزمره در اختلال خفیف شناختی-2015
Mild cognitive impairment (MCI) refers to the in- termediate period between the typical cognitive decline of normal aging and more severe decline associated with demen- tia, and it is associated with greater risk for progression to dementia. Research has suggested that functional abilities are compromised in MCI, but the degree of impairment and underlying mechanisms remain poorly understood. The devel- opment of sensitive measures to assess subtle functional de- cline poses a major challenge for characterizing functional limitations in MCI. Eye-tracking methodology has been used to describe visual processes in everyday, naturalistic action among healthy older adults as well as several case studies of severely impaired individuals, and it has successfully differ- entiated healthy older adults from those with MCI on specific visual tasks. These studies highlight the promise of eye- tracking technology as a method to characterize subtle func- tional decline in MCI. However, to date no studies have ex- amined visual behaviors during completion of naturalistic tasks in MCI. This review describes the current understanding of functional ability in MCI, summarizes findings of eye- tracking studies in healthy individuals, severe impairment, and MCI, and presents future research directions to aid with early identification and prevention of functional decline in disorders of aging. 7 Driving risk assessment using near-crash database through data mining of tree-based model
ارزیابی ریسک با استفاده از پایگاه داده نزدیک به تصادف از طریق داده کاوی مدل مبتنی بر درخت-2015
Article history:Received 5 November 2014Received in revised form 11 May 2015 Accepted 3 July 2015Available online 27 August 2015Keywords:Naturalistic driving study Driving riskNear-crashClassification and regression tree (CART) K-mean clusterThis paper considers a comprehensive naturalistic driving experiment to collect driving data under poten- tial threats on actual Chinese roads. Using acquired real-world naturalistic driving data, a near-crash database is built, which contains vehicle status, potential crash objects, driving environment and road types, weather condition, and driver information and actions. The aims of this study are summarized into two aspects: (1) to cluster different driving-risk levels involved in near-crashes, and (2) to unveil the factors that greatly influence the driving-risk level. A novel method to quantify the driving-risk level of a near-crash scenario is proposed by clustering the braking process characteristics, namely maximum deceleration, average deceleration, and percentage reduction in vehicle kinetic energy. A classification and regression tree (CART) is employed to unveil the relationship among driving risk, driver/vehicle char- acteristics, and road environment. The results indicate that the velocity when braking, triggering factors, potential object type, and potential crash type exerted the greatest influence on the driving-risk levels in near-crashes.© 2015 Elsevier Ltd.
